Bribery is an illegal practice that involves soliciting, offering, receiving, or giving something valuable for the purpose of influencing the action (s) of an official in his or her discharge of legal or public duties. It is considered a white collar crime. Bribery is a means for the perpetrator to gain a type of illicit or improper advantage.

    A bribe occurs when one entity illegally offers money or something else of value to sway or influence some decision or process. Bribes are often made to escape legal actions or circumvent rules or regulations. The United States, along with most countries, expressly prohibits bribes; they are considered both illegal and unethical.

    Issuing or accepting bribes is a serious crime that may result in heavy fines or several years in prison. Both civil and criminal charges can be levied against those suspected of being involved in kickback schemes. The Anti-Kickback Act of 1986 prohibits government contractors and subcontractors from issuing or accepting kickbacks.

    Bribery, the grant or acceptance of a benefit in violation of entrusted power, is illegal in this country. Federal and State authorities share the enforcement power over bribery. Federal law prohibits bribery of domestic as well as foreign public officials.
